Probability distributions are fundamental tools in the world of data analysis, statistics, and decision-making. At a high level, a probability distribution is a mathematical function that describes the likelihood of different possible outcomes for a random event or variable. Think of it as a map that shows you how probabilities are spread across all potential results. This concept forms the backbone of understanding and quantifying uncertainty, allowing us to make more informed predictions and choices in a world full of variables.
Working with probability distributions can be quite engaging. For instance, they allow you to model and predict future events, a skill highly valued in fields ranging from finance to weather forecasting. Imagine being able to estimate the chances of a particular stock reaching a certain price or the likelihood of a specific number of customers visiting a store on a given day. Furthermore, probability distributions are crucial for risk assessment. By understanding the potential range and likelihood of outcomes, businesses and individuals can make more calculated decisions, whether it's launching a new product or planning for unforeseen circumstances. The ability to transform raw data into meaningful insights and predictions is a powerful and exciting aspect of working with these statistical tools.
